Ensuring Water Resilience in Smart Hospitals: The Role of AI in Crisis Management and Resource Optimization

Water resilience plays a critical role in ensuring uninterrupted function in modern hospitals. Disturbance to the supply of this precious material creates robust issues in care and patient safety. This chapter explores how AI with IoT-based solutions can be used to enhance water management further for sustainability and reliability of supply in smart hospitals to solve or even prevent water crises that could generate irreparable damage to the patients. With modern AI-powered IoT, monitoring and supply of quality water in real-time, predictive maintenance, and demand forecasts are not only possible but highly used on a global scale. Such a situation optimizes resource allocation and prevents failure of the system. In this research, a few case studies will be presented to illustrate the response mechanisms of smart technologies in cases of emergencies, including contamination or supply interruption challenges. Further, a discussion regarding ethical considerations dealing with data privacy and resource allocation equitably will be provided.
